Other than easy setup, honestly the only benefit to this feature at the moment is alt account detection. Making your own custom ban system with DataStores seems to outweigh everything about Roblox’s native ban API.

I want to make a custom ban screen that shows detailed information about the ban and potentially allows for an in-game appealing system. Roblox’s ban system just extends from the stock kick dialog which doesn’t allow for much customization at all. And it doesn’t even prevent banned users from leaving an unfair downvote, which I was really hoping would come with this feature.


Possible Feature Custom Roblox
Custom detailed ban screen Yes No
Appeal in-game Yes No
Display reason prone to filtering No Yes
Display reason character limit No Yes
Private reason Yes Yes
Ban history Yes Yes
Automatic eviction Yes Yes
Universe-wide bans Yes Yes
Custom ban duration Yes Yes
Open Cloud usage Yes Yes
Alt account detection No Yes
Ban shown on game page No No
Prevent unfair downvotes No No

Going through the new API and creating ban/unban commands, I think it would be nice to have a few things added/introduced within the two methods:

  • An optional field to identify via name, userID, etc. who ran the ban command within the ban config.
    Currently I have this hardcoded to be added within the private notes but a dedicated field for this may prove useful.

  • An optional field to identify via name, userID, etc. who ran the unban command within the unban config.
    From what I can tell, the unban command doesn’t have a field for that, or even a private notes field (which brings me to my last suggestion). The only thing you can provide (from what I gathered from the API) is the userID of the person/people you want to unban.

  • An optional field for private notes within the unban config.
    This would be nice to have as a log for the same reasons having private notes for the ban method is handy.

I banned my alt account and so it kicked me(my main), firstly why can you ban yourself if you can ban yourself does that mean you can permanently ban yourself from your own game. Because the ban api only works on live server you needs someone to unban you if you accidentally perma ban yourself. This is a stupidly broken flaw and you can’t even get the ban history on studio so the huge limitation for dev case and having a custom plugin is not possible.


test doesn’t apply as actually working so doing it on studio is pointless :sob: can’t even get ban history just had a good idea to makes a plugin.

A griefer can basically lock you out of your own game with this exploit(Someone abusing their access to the ban api).

Hey, the limitation that if the text filter fails the ban won’t be applied is particularly annoying to work with.

Roblox filtering isn’t particularly easy to work around and the feedback on failure is not very good which makes this is a pretty big problem. It often filters a lot of things that should realistically not be filtered in other locations so unless the ban message filtering is fundamentally different this will likely cause problems.

It would be a lot better if the filtered message just gets filtered but still applied. Alternatively I’d even be happier if the ban message is erased and something like “Ban message filtered” was displayed or something, or just a generic ban message. But a full on failure means that banning someone is not necessarily reliable and that’s a big problem.

There is no good way to easily know if a particular ban message will be filtered or not ahead of time and if your ban messages are automatically filled in with any information or context about the ban and it fails then you have a pretty big problem because now the person you tried to ban isn’t banned.

Even custom ban systems can utilize the cloud API, since they rely on the datastores. All you would need to do is update the values of the DB using the datastore cloud apis.

The real benefit to the built in ban system is faster ban detection, easier setup, and you don’t have to worry about maintaining it. The alt detection in its current state is worse than what devs can do already do with device information and os.clock(). While it wasn’t always reliable (especially upon restarting their computers), it allowed me to catch some alternate accounts in our games and take action against them.
